Medical Definition of Phosphotungstic acid haematoxylin

1. A stain with broad application in cytology and histology; nuclei, mitochrondria, fibrin, neuroglial fibrils, and cross-striations of skeletal and cardiac muscle stain blue; cartilage ground substance, bone reticulum, and elastin appear in shades of yellow-orange and brownish red; also useful for demonstrating abnormal or diseased astrocytes, often in combination with periodic acid-Schiff stain and Luxol fast blue. Synonym: Mallory's phosphotungstic acid haematoxylin stain. (05 Mar 2000)
